81.33 percent of the population in 33834 drive to work alone. 1.81 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 63.97 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 6.22 percent of the residents in 33834 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 3.25 members with about 2.20 cars available per household.
An estimate of 64.80 percent of the residents in 33834 has some form of health insurance. 41.11 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 32.67 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 33834 would have to travel an average of 6.85 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Adventhealth Wauchula .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 33834, Bowling Green, Florida.

As of , an estimate of 6,799 residents live in 33834 with a median age of 36.4 years. 21.24 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 13.78 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 25.47 percent of the residents in 33834 is currently married, and 43.47 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 33834 is $4,097.25.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 33834 is approximately $732. The median household spends about 17.87 percent of their income on housing.

Accessibility of Healthcare for People with Alzheimers
For individuals living with Alzheimers in 33834, access to healthcare is of utmost importance. Alzheimers is a progressive neurological condition characterized by memory loss, cognitive decline, and behavioral changes. Managing the symptoms of Alzheimers often requires regular medical check-ups, medication management, and specialized care from healthcare providers.
In the context of relocating to 33834 or any other area, it's crucial for individuals with Alzheimers to consider the proximity of healthcare facilities and the availability of transportation options. Missing a provider's appointment due to lack of accessibility can have significant implications on the individual's health and well-being. Furthermore, the financial cost associated with missed appointments or delayed care can add additional strain on both patients and their caregivers.
